2. Showcasing Your Strengths:During a job interview, you may not have much time to delve
into the details of your career. A well-organized resume acts as a concise summary of your
strengths, skills, and accomplishments, allowing you to focus on key points during the
interview.

4. Confidence Booster: Having a professionally written resume boosts your confidence during
interviews. When you know that your resume accurately reflects your capabilities, you can
approach the interview with confidence, articulating your achievements and contributions
effectively.
5. Guiding the Interview: A strategically designed resume serves as a roadmap for the
interview. Interviewers often refer to your resume to guide the conversation, providing you
with opportunities to elaborate on key points and demonstrate how your experiences align
with the job requirements.
